Виртуальные частные серверы (VPS): от концепции до ключевых преимуществ
VPS-хост (выражение полного названия: Virtual Private Server) представляет собой технологию, которая позволяет с помощью средств виртуализации разделить высокопроизводительный физический сервер на несколько независимых, изолированных виртуальных серверных сред. Каждый VPS обладает собственной операционной системой, процессором, памятью, жестким диском и IP-адресом, и пользователь может управлять им полностью, как обычным сервером: устанавливать любое программное обеспечение, перезагружать систему и т. д. Такой подход идеально решает проблемы, связанные с ограниченными ресурсами общедоступных хостов, нестабильностью их работы, а также высокой стоимостью и сложностью обслуживания отдельных серверов.
По сравнению с общедоступными виртуальными хостингами, основные преимущества VPS заключаются в изоляции ресурсов и полном контроле пользователем над ними. В общедоступных хостингах все пользователи делятся одним и тем же набором серверных ресурсов; резкий прирост трафика на одном сайте или его атака могут негативно сказаться на работе всех остальных сайтов, расположенных на том же сервере. В VPS изоляция ресурсов обеспечивается с помощью технологий виртуализации, благодаря чему вы получаете эксклюзивный доступ к своим ресурсам, и их использование другими пользователями не влияет на производительность вашего сервера. Такая изоляция не только повышает стабильность и безопасность системы, но и позволяет создавать пользовательские среды, обрабатывать большие объемы трафика или развертывать специализированные приложения (например, на языках программирования Node.js, Python, Django, а также с использованием баз данных).
Как выбрать подходящий для вас VPS-хостинг?
Укажите свои основные требования.
Первым шагом при покупке VPS является самооценка и определение потребностей вашего проекта. Вам необходимо рассмотреть несколько ключевых вопросов: какие типы приложений вы планируете запускать — личный блог, электронный магазин, форум, сервер для игр или среда для разработки и тестирования? Каково ожидаемое количество посещений сайта или одновременно работающих пользователей? Сколько места в памяти и на диске потребуется для хранения кода, базы данных и мультимедийных файлов? Рекомендуется начинать с более простых конфигураций, поскольку большинство поставщиков VPS предлагают возможность гибкого обновления ресурсов в реальном времени в зависимости от роста бизнеса.
Рекомендуемое чтение Полное руководство по использованию VPS-хостов: выбор, настройка и оптимизация вашего собственного сервера с нуля。
Оцените ключевые показатели эффективности.
Производительность виртуального частного сервера (VPS) в основном определяется несколькими ключевыми хардверными показателями. Количество ядер процессора влияет на способность сервера к параллельной обработке данных, что особенно важно для приложений, требующих выполнения сложных вычислений или обработки большого количества запросов одновременно. Память играет ключевую роль в работе приложений и баз данных; ее недостаток может привести к замедлению работы веб-сайта или даже его зависанию. Тип жесткого диска напрямую влияет на скорость чтения и записи данных: традиционные жесткие диски дешевле, но работают медленнее; твердотельные диски обладают значительным преимуществом в случаях случайных операций чтения и записи, что значительно улучшает скорость работы веб-сайтов и баз данных. Ширина сетевого канала включает в себя как выходной, так и входной трафик; обычно она оплачивается в зависимости от объема передаваемых данных или предоставляется в фиксированном объеме. Выбор типа сетевого канала следует осуществлять в зависимости от объема ваших сетевых операций.
Выбор подходящей операционной системы и центра обработки данных
Выбор операционной системы в основном зависит от ваших предпочтений и уровня владения технологиями. Дистрибутивы, обладающие обширным набором программных пакетов и качественной поддержкой со стороны сообщества, являются предпочтительными вариантами для использования в качестве веб-серверов; другие операционные системы известны своей стабильностью, безопасностью и тесной интеграцией с соответствующими экосистемами. Географическое положение центра обработки данных напрямую влияет на скорость доступа к веб-сайту: выбор центра, находящегося ближе к вашей целевой аудитории, позволяет снизить сетевые задержки и улучшить пользовательский опыт.
Оценка репутации и уровня поддержки поставщика услуг
Репутация поставщика услуг крайне важна. Вам следует внимательно прочитать условия предоставления услуг, особенно разделы, касающиеся гарантий надежной работы сервиса, политики возврата средств и мер, принимаемых в случае превышения лимита трафика. Качественная служба поддержки клиентов является своего рода “фильтром безопасности” для сервера, обеспечивающим своевременную и профессиональную помощь в случае технических сбоев. Рекомендуется оценивать надежность сети поставщика, его способность решать неожиданные проблемы и качество технической поддержки на основе отзывов третьих сторон, обсуждений в сообществах и отзывов пользователей.
Практическое руководство по развертыванию VPS-хостов и настройке базовой безопасности
После успешной покупки VPS вы получите IP-адрес сервера, имя пользователя и пароль в панели управления, предоставленной провайдером услуг. Для первого подключения необходимо использовать специальный клиент. Для системы Linux используйте соответствующие команды. ssh username@your_server_ip Необходимо установить соединение. Для повышения безопасности следует немедленно отключить возможность входа с использованием паролей, перейти на аутентификацию с использованием ключевых пар и изменить значение по умолчанию порта.
Обновление системы является первым шагом в процессе настройки. Продолжайте выполнение следующих действий. sudo apt update && sudo apt upgrade Или используйте соответствующие команды, чтобы убедиться, что все пакеты программного обеспечения находятся в актуальном состоянии и устранены известные уязвимости безопасности. Далее ключевым шагом является настройка брандмауэра – он служит основой защиты системы. Используйте специальные инструменты для создания правил; по умолчанию следует открыть только необходимые порты. Открытие дополнительных портов может привести к увеличению рисков безопасности. Любые ненужные сервисные порты следует оставлять закрытыми.
Рекомендуемое чтение Полное руководство по использованию VPS-хостов в 2026 году: от выбора до развертывания。
Создайте пользователя с определенными правами для повседневного использования и разумно настройте эти права, чтобы избежать прямого использования прав superuser для выполнения рутинных операций. Для пользователей, планирующих развернуть веб-сайт, необходимо установить необходимые компоненты (например, систему управления веб-сервером, сервер баз данных и другие необходимые инструменты). Типичным сочетанием компонентов является LNMP (Linux, Nginx, MySQL, PHP). Вы можете использовать автоматизированные скрипты для упрощения процесса установки и настройки; после этого вы сможете получить доступ к своему серверу через браузер и увидеть страницу приветствия по умолчанию.
Оптимизация производительности VPS и последующее управление, обслуживание
После завершения развертывания непрерывный мониторинг и оптимизация помогут обеспечить эффективную и стабильную работу VPS. Для отслеживания использования ресурсов сервера (процессора, памяти, диска и сети) можно использовать специальные инструменты. Если вы обнаружите, что ресурсы постоянно истощаются, стоит рассмотреть возможность повышения уровня пакета услуг VPS.
Оптимизация базы данных играет ключевую роль в повышении производительности веб-сайта. Для этого можно настроить параметры конфигурационного файла, такие как размер кэша и количество подключений. Также можно использовать плагины для оптимизации таблиц базы данных. Регулярное создание резервных копий является основой безопасности данных; необходимо настроить автоматический механизм создания резервных копий и хранить файлы веб-сайта и базу данных на другом удаленном сервере или в облачном хранилище.
Включение кэширования контента значительно снижает нагрузку на сервер. Для статических ресурсов можно настроить правила кэширования. Для динамического контента использование объектного кэширования позволяет эффективно уменьшить количество запросов к базе данных. Кроме того, регулярный анализ системных и доступных логов помогает своевременно обнаруживать попытки несанкционированного доступа, атаки или ошибки в приложении, предотвращая возможные проблемы.
резюме
VPS-хосты представляют собой отличное решение для частных разработчиков и малых и средних предприятий, поскольку обеспечивают гибкость, контроль над ресурсами и высокую экономическую эффективность. Первый шаг на пути к успешному выбору VPS-хоста – это тщательное определение собственных потребностей и оценка ключевых параметров, таких как процессорная мощность, объем оперативной памяти, объем хранилища данных и пропускная способность сети. Важно выбирать сервисных поставщиков с хорошей репутацией. После развертывания важнейшей задачей является настройка базовых мер безопасности: настройка правил брандмауэра, использование механизмов аутентификации на основе ключей и обновление системы. Для долгосрочной стабильности работы онлайн-проектов на VPS необходимы постоянный мониторинг производительности, оптимизация использования ресурсов, регулярное создание резервных копий данных и проведение аудитов безопасности. Овладение навыками управления VPS-хостами означает, что вы действительно обладаете основами для создания и управления цифровым миром.
Часто задаваемые вопросы
Для новичков, начинающих свой путь в использовании виртуальных серверов (VPS), следует ли выбрать Linux или Windows?
Для подавляющего большинства веб-приложений и серверных сред Linux VPS является более предпочтительным вариантом. Он более стабилен, безопасен, потребляет меньше ресурсов, обладает мощными инструментами командной строки и поддержкой активного сообщества разработчиков из числа пользователей открытого программного обеспечения; кроме того, экосистема программного обеспечения для Linux VPS очень разнообразна. Windows VPS обычно необходим только в случаях, когда требуется использование технологий, разработанных компанией Microsoft.
Рекомендуемое чтение Глубокий анализ VPS-хостов: концепция, руководство по выбору и полный обзор сценариев применения。
В чем разница между VPS (виртуальным частным сервером) и обычным облачным сервером? Какой из них лучше?
VPS (Виртуальный частный сервер) обычно представляет собой виртуальную машину, созданную на основе одного физического сервера, в то время как облачные серверы (Cloud Servers) – это виртуальные инстансы, работающие в крупных кластерах, обладающие более высокой масштабируемостью и надежностью. Облачные серверы позволяют гибко распределять ресурсы в реальном времени (по минутам) и автоматически переносить данные в случае сбоев 하드вера. Для бизнес-процессов, требующих высокой доступности и гибкой масштабируемости, облачные серверы являются более подходящим вариантом; для личных проектов с фиксированными требованиями или небольших веб-сайтов с ограниченным бюджетом вполне достаточен VPS с хорошим соотношением цены и качества.
Что стоит учитывать при переносе моего веб-сайта с виртуального хостинга на VPS?
Перед миграцией обязательно тщательно протестируйте рабочую среду вашего веб-сайта на VPS, убедившись в совместимости всех используемых программных продуктов. Создайте полный бэкап всех файлов сайта, базы данных и конфигурационных файлов с оригинального виртуального хоста. После миграции проверьте, правильно ли установлены права на доступ к файлам, и постепенно обновите записи в системе доменного имени (DNS), чтобы минимизировать временные перебои в доступе к сайту. В конце концов, полностью протестируйте все функции веб-сайта на VPS.
Как определить, нужно ли обновлять конфигурацию моего VPS?
Когда с помощью инструментов мониторинга вы обнаруживаете, что использование процессора или памяти постоянно превышает установленные показатели (701–801 ТП4Т), скорость загрузки сайта заметно снижается, или система часто выдает ошибки типа “слишком много подключений к базе данных” или “недостаточно памяти”, следует рассмотреть возможность обновления оборудования. Более обоснованным подходом будет проведение тестов на нагрузку заранее и, при необходимости, осуществление обновления перед проведением рекламных акций или массового распространения контента.
Если у виртуального сервера (VPS) появились признаки атаки или вторжения, первым шагом должно быть проведение анализа ситуации. Вам следует:
Во-первых, немедленно отключите сетевое соединение VPS через панель управления поставщика или командную строку, чтобы предотвратить дальнейшее распространение атаки и утечку данных. Затем восстановите систему из резервной копии до состояния, безопасного для использования. Также тщательно проанализируйте причины вторжения, проверьте и устраните все уязвимости в системе: обновите все программное обеспечение, убедитесь, что нет неавторизованных пользовательских учетных записей, проверьте открытые порты и правила брандмауэра. После завершения всех мер по усилению безопасности можно снова запустить сервис.
Что дальше, что дальше?
Расширенное чтение и практические знания
Следующие статьи связаны с темой этой статьи и подходят для дальнейшего углубленного чтения. Зачастую лучше начать с той статьи, которая наиболее близка к вашей текущей проблеме, а затем постепенно переходить к другим темам.
- Сравнительный обзор хостинга на общем сервере и VPS: как выбрать наилучшее решение для хостинга вашего веб-сайта
- Какой VPS-хост выбрать в 2026 году? Подробный анализ последних тенденций с точки зрения производительности и цен.
- Полный обзор хостинга типа VPS: полное руководство от выбора до оптимизации настроек
- Руководство по выбору высококлассных VPS-хостов: создание стабильного и эффективного эксклюзивного сервера с нуля
- Полное руководство по покупке VPS-хостов: от основ до практического применения – легко настроите собственный сервер